Data-Driven Frequency-Selective Output Regulation of Nonlinear Systems under Almost Periodic Exosignals
A data-driven method embeds a p-copy internal model in a dynamic controller and uses a noise-robust SDP to synthesize gains that make the closed-loop exponentially contractive, ensuring almost periodic steady-state error with zero Fourier-Bohr coefficients at target frequencies and bounded residual

Output regulation via input-output data
A semidefinite program solved on an auxiliary system built from noisy input-output data produces a controller that solves the output regulation problem for the original MIMO discrete-time linear system.
